Enwave Optronics, Inc. is an innovative leader in affordable Raman Spectroscopy solutions. Founded in 2003, they specialise in ultra-stable and narrow line width semiconductor lasers, the Enwave engineering team has over 10 years of experience in diode laser optical systems and Raman spectroscopy Instrumentation.

Headquarters in Irvine, CA. Enwave Optronics, Inc, provides full design, prototyping, R&D, manufacturing, sales, and technical support. ProRaman-I

ProRaman-I Series Raman analysers are high performance Raman systems suitable for industrial on-line processing applications requiring a high sensitivity Raman instrument at an affordable price.

The ProRaman-I systems feature a 785nm frequency-stabilised laser, high sensitivity CCD spectrograph with CCD cooled to -60°C and a high throughput laboratory fibre optics probe. The system has 7 cm-1 spectral resolution with spectral coverage from 250 to 2,350cm-1.

Key Features
  • High Sensitivity Raman System for Industrial Process Monitoring
  • High Power, NIR, Frequency Stabilised, Narrow Line Width Excitation Source
  • Optimum optical design for rapid analysis with short exposure times
  • High Sensitivity spectrograph, CCD detector TE cooled to -60°C
  • Immersible fibre optic Probe ( O.D. > 8 )

ProRaman-W

The ProRaman-W Series Raman analysers are high performance Raman instruments suitable for industrial on-line applications requiring high sensitivity Raman instruments at an affordable price.

The ProRaman-W system features a 785nm frequency stabilised laser, high sensitivity CCD spectrograph with CCD cooled to -60°C and high throughput laboratory fibre optics probe. The system has 10 cm-1 (Optional 6 cm-1) spectral resolution with spectral coverage from 250 to 3,200cm-1.

Key Features
  • High Sensitivity Raman System for Industrial On-Line Process Monitoring
  • High Power, NIR, Frequency Stabilised, Narrow Line Width Excitation Source
  • CCD Cooled to -60°C
  • Spectral Resolution ∼10 cm-1 (Optional 6 cm-1), Spectral Coverage ∼250-3,200 cm-1 (785nm excitation)
  • High Performance Fibre Probe ( O.D. > 8 )

GasRaman NOCH-2

GasRaman NOCH-2 is a field portable, multi-gas analyser. The NOCH-2 GasRaman Analysers detect down to 0.05% of H2, N2, O2, CO2, NO2, and other gases at atmospheric pressure. The NOCH-2 GasRaman analysers are also suitable for laboratory and on-line applications requiring gas phase Raman analysis at an affordable price.

Frequency Stabilised Laser

Power Output: 150mW-200mW, 300mW-400mW
Stable Centre Wavelengths: 670nm, 785nm, 830nm

These frequency-stabilised diode laser systems provide the best performance and quality at a very competitive price. They are easy to use, reliable, and compact for your routine Raman spectroscopy applications.

Stand alone, ready to use and OEM versions are available.

Key Features
  • Affordable
  • High Power: 150 - 200 mW or 300 - 400 mW
  • Stable Centre Wavelengths: 670, 785, 830 nm
  • Narrow Line Width 0.5 cm -1 Typical
  • ASE Reduced Design
  • Fibre Coupled or Free Space
  • Reliable and Long Laser Lifetime
